Honey Weight & Measurement Reference

Honey is significantly denser than most other sweeteners. One cup of honey weighs about 340 grams (12 oz), compared to 200 grams for granulated sugar.

Weight Reference

AmountGramsOunces
1 teaspoon7 g0.25 oz
1 tablespoon21 g0.74 oz
¼ cup85 g3 oz
½ cup170 g6 oz
1 cup340 g12 oz

Common Equivalents

1 cup honey = 340 g = 12 oz
1 tablespoon honey = 21 g
A 12 oz bottle of honey ≈ 1 cup

Measuring Notes

  • Spray your measuring cup or spoon with cooking oil before measuring honey — it will slide right out.
  • Honey is hygroscopic (absorbs moisture), so store it sealed.
  • Crystallized honey can be reliquefied by gently warming the jar in hot water.

FAQ

Can I substitute honey for sugar?+
Use ¾ cup honey per 1 cup sugar, reduce other liquid by 2 tbsp, add ¼ tsp baking soda, and lower oven temp by 25°F.
